The most important years are the ones with no symptoms yet

Decades pass between the first molecular event and the first noticeable symptom. All that time the brain compensates for damage out of its reserve — and outwardly the person is healthy. When the reserve runs out, symptoms appear at once, already against a background of significant accumulated damage. That is why intervening before symptoms gives a fundamentally greater effect.

Control, not anxiety

Hypertension, diabetes, sleep disorders, hearing loss, physical inactivity, depression — factors with a proven contribution to dementia. They can be influenced, and PROTECT shows which of them you have.

I'm a healthy person. Why do I need this assessment?

Because the neurodegenerative process begins 15–20 years before the first symptoms, and vascular damage to the brain even earlier. During this period intervention gives the greatest effect, and once symptoms appear it is far smaller. PROTECT exists precisely for this window.

And if I don't want to know?

That is your decision, and we respect it. But it is worth understanding that information about risk is needed not for the knowledge itself but for the time: a significant part of the factors is manageable precisely at the asymptomatic stage. Later that resource disappears.

From what age should I do PROTECT?

If there are no complaints and no family history — after 35–40. With Alzheimer's, dementia or Parkinson's in your parents, or with vascular risk factors — earlier still.
